Transaction edc131e77dab8efc0fe5c69b01b32cd7b2388df1873108c32582ded076863ed2
1 Input
1 Output
-
edc131e77dab8efc0fe5c69b01b32cd7b2388df1873108c32582ded076863ed2:0
- value
- 187093
- script pubkey
- OP_0 OP_PUSHBYTES_20 77c84061dec3216a6e334be5deb8f52539b487f9
- address
- bc1qwlyyqcw7cvsk5m3nf0jaaw84y5umfpleahj2kp